`CollapsingMergeTree` asynchronously deletes (collapses) pairs of rows if all of the fields in a row are equivalent excepting the particular field `Sign` which can have `1` and `-1` values. Rows without a pair are kept. For more details see the [Collapsing](#collapsingmergetree-collapsing) section of the document.
